The thesis
Indian Railways is in its largest-ever capex cycle — ₹2.65 lakh cr budgeted for FY26. Listed beneficiaries: (1) rolling stock — Titagarh, Jupiter Wagons, Texmaco — on freight wagon + Vande Bharat, (2) signalling + Kavach — RailTel, HBL Power, Kernex, (3) PSU operators — IRFC (financing), IRCTC (catering + ticketing), CONCOR (logistics), (4) EPC — RVNL, IRCON, KEC — on track-laying + electrification.

Tailwinds
- • ₹2.65 lakh cr railway capex FY26 — 4× FY14 level
- • Vande Bharat rollout + 800+ trains in pipeline
- • Kavach signalling — 6,000+ km target
- • Dedicated freight corridor completion shifting rail freight share up
Risks
- • Most rail names trade 40-80× P/E — any order slippage compresses multiples fast
- • PSU capex-allocation politics — government priority shifts hurt
- • Working-capital-heavy EPC model; margin volatility
- • Small free-float in several names — liquidity risk for large positions
